A Poem by Intothemilkyway

I try not to think anymore
To not toss and turn in my bed no more
To not listen to sad songs
Cause i know once i do
Memories will be flashing around in my head
And i will be remembering you
A pointless thing
Not good for my heart
Just like anxiety
Which can't be solved with medicine
Even worse than a heartbreak
It takes your breath away
Just like you did to me the first time
That we met
But let's forget about it
Tonight im not sad
Tonight im not gonna cry
Im going to sleep
With a resting heartbeat
With a smile in my face
While im happy with myself
